Everything old is new again, but the Democratic National Committee may need to borrow a dictionary from somebody and look up the word “hypocrisy.” As we discussed yesterday evening, former Labor Secretary Tom Perez was narrowly elected to be the new DNC chair. (Shortly thereafter, he made some attempt at offering an olive branch by getting the assembled members to suspend the rules and declare Keith Ellison as vice chair. ) The new top dog of the party wasted no time in setting the tone for his stewardship. In a moment which would almost certainly come back to haunt him if anyone was interested in holding Democrats accountable, Perez broke out a golden oldie which had previously been used to bash Republicans over the head for several years. “Someday, they’re going to study this era of American history,” Perez said after his win. “They’re going to ask the question of all of us: Where were you in 2017 when we had the worst president in the history of the United States? We will be able to say that the Democratic Party led the resistance and made sure this was a one-term president.”

Even the Washington Post fact checker was forced to concede that the Republicans never actually said this “as soon as Barack Obama was elected.” In fact, Mitch McConnell said it during an interview with The Nation two years later on the eve of the midterm elections.
